Output 823046bbbb438db727bfd9372ff6d1dfea9067afa6c77c92dac67eb3b8e2de06:1

value
1558663
script pubkey
OP_0 OP_PUSHBYTES_20 df851c523b24cff7132a4295106bb1af00fc081a
address
bc1qm7z3c53myn8lwye2g223q6a34uq0czq6l7g74g
transaction
823046bbbb438db727bfd9372ff6d1dfea9067afa6c77c92dac67eb3b8e2de06
confirmations
17015
spent
true